Smart Climate Sensors

Smart climate sensors have changed the effectiveness of contemporary watering systems by adjusting sprinkling timetables based on real-time environmental information. These sensing units keep track of variables such as temperature level, humidity, wind speed, and solar radiation, enabling systems to respond dynamically to transforming climate condition. By incorporating this information, smart sensing units can enhance water usage, minimizing waste and making sure that landscapes receive the proper quantity of moisture. This innovation not only conserves water but additionally promotes much healthier plant growth by avoiding overwatering or underwatering. In addition, the automation offered by clever climate sensing units enhances user benefit, as landscapers and house owners can count on accurate watering routines without hands-on treatment. On the whole, these technologies stand for a considerable advancement in sustainable irrigation techniques.

Dirt Dampness Sensors

Soil wetness sensors play a crucial duty in modern-day watering systems, giving real-time data that enhances water performance. These tools determine the volumetric water material in the dirt, permitting accurate evaluations of wetness levels. By integrating dirt dampness sensing units right into irrigation systems, individuals can avoid overwatering or underwatering, inevitably advertising much healthier plant growth and saving water resources.The sensing units transfer data to controllers, which can change sprinkling routines based on current dirt conditions. This data-driven strategy reduces water waste and assurances that plants get the most effective amount of wetness. Additionally, soil wetness sensors can be useful in numerous agricultural setups, from home gardens to large-scale farms. The deployment of these sensors adds to lasting methods by supporting liable water use and lowering environmental influence. In general, the consolidation of soil dampness sensors marks a substantial development in achieving reliable irrigation systems.
